Inter-Library Loans
Availability:
Inter-library loans from the historical collection are available to libraries within Australia.
Loan period:
Six weeks (renewable free of charge).
Fees:
The PMI Library is now on the Libraries Australia Document Delivery (LADD) system And the standard inter-library loan fees as described in the Inter-Lending Resource Sharing (ILRS) code apply.
We reserve the right not to loan materials we consider too valuable. In such cases, photocopying or scanning can sometimes be arranged.
How to request:
Libraries may request an inter-library loan via the LADD system (our NUC symbol is VPMEC) or, if you are not on the LADD system, by email – contact the inter-library loans officer.
